WebYou are allowed to use NLTK and Stanford's NLP packages supporting PCFG parsing so that you don't have to code up the classes and data structures needed to maintain the grammar. But the rest of the programming must be done from scratch (e.g., the binarization and the CKY dynamic programming algorithm). Binarization WebVery important in NLP (and beyond) We will start with the non-probabilistic version 5. Constraints on the grammar The basic CKY algorithm supports only rules in the Chomsky Normal Form (CNF): Unary preterminal rules (generation of words given …
PCFG and CKY with C2FP - Carnegie Mellon University
WebAlgorithm 自然语言处理教程,algorithm,machine-learning,nlp,artificial-intelligence,Algorithm,Machine Learning,Nlp,Artificial Intelligence,我最近参加了一个关于“自然语言处理”的课程,我学到了很多关于解析、IR和其他有趣的方面,如Q&a等。 ... 分类、词性标记、NER、解析)并从头开始 ... WebComplete the populate_grammar_rules () function in the weighted_cky.py script. This function will have to read in the grammar rules from pcfg_grammar_modified.txt file and populate the grammar_rules and lexicon data structure. Additionally you would need to store the probability mapping in a suitable data structure. hardest surgeries to perform
Dependency Parsing in NLP (Natural Language Processing)
http://duoduokou.com/algorithm/50818212981196572588.html WebOct 26, 2024 · To solve (2.), we use the CKY algorithm, building sequences of production rules for smaller to bigger units of the string, sequentially. Define a “split” ( ) of a string as … In computer science, the Cocke–Younger–Kasami algorithm (alternatively called CYK, or CKY) is a parsing algorithm for context-free grammars published by Itiroo Sakai in 1961. The algorithm is named after some of its rediscoverers: John Cocke, Daniel Younger, Tadao Kasami, and Jacob T. Schwartz. It employs bottom-up parsing and dynamic programming. The standard version of CYK operates only on context-free grammars given in Chomsky normal … change bike crankset